Job summary

Are you a compassionate and detail oriented nurse looking to specialise in a dynamic clinical environment? As a Radiology Nurse, you will play a vital role in supporting patients through diagnostic imaging and interventional procedures.

This position combines advanced nursing care with technical expertise, ensuring patients feel safe, informed, and comfortable before, during, and after their radiology treatments.

Working closely with radiologists, radiographers, and the wider multidisciplinary team, you will be responsible for preparing patients, monitoring their wellbeing, administering medications or contrast agents, and providing clear explanations to ease anxieties.

Beyond direct patient care, you will contribute to maintaining high standards of safety, infection control, and clinical excellence in a fast paced department where precision and empathy go hand in hand.

Main duties of the job

High quality patient care for patients undergoing interventional procedures within Radiology.

Administration of IV medication, including conscious sedation.

Scrubbing in for certain procedures.

Supporting student nurses and paramedic students.

Participation in on-call rota

Working with radiation and wearing of lead garments.

he post holder will be an integral part of the Radiology team, working closely with the Consultant Radiologists, Radiographers, Radiographers, other associated Radiology staff.The staff member will be responsible ensuring they maintain their own continuing professional development.To adhere to the acknowledged safe practices of radiation protection standards.Working in both the theatre and day unit environment, dual skills for circulating and scrub nurse (2nd operator) with Vascular and Neuro Radiology procedures.Monitoring physiological observations and supporting patients during procedures.Emotionally supporting patients and their families during their journey through Interventional Radiology.Recovery care for patients post procedure and Nurse led discharge within Interventional radiology protocols.

About us

The Humber Health Partnership is one of the largest acute and community Partnership arrangements in the NHS, seeing well over one million patients every year and managing a budget of over £1.3 billion.

Made up of two Trusts - Northern Lincolnshire and Goole NHS Foundation Trust (NLAG) and Hull University Teaching Hospitals NHS Trust (HUTH) - our Partnership has significant ambitions and is committed to delivering world-class hospital and community services for the 1.65 million people we serve.

Together we employ nearly 20,000 staff. Our five main hospital sites are Diana, Princess of Wales Hospital, Scunthorpe General Hospital and Goole and District Hospital, for NLAG and Hull Royal Infirmary and Castle Hill Hospital for HUTH.

As Teaching Hospitals working with the Hull York Medical School, we both lead and contribute to research in many areas - biomedical research, primary care, palliative medicine, cardiovascular and respiratory medicine, vascular surgery, cancer surgery and oncology.
